SUMMARY

This is the intermediate level technical professional within the R&D Team. Performs analytical tasks accurately and efficiently without supervision, to qualify standards, support the Stability Program, and support on-going development projects.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

Include the following. Other duties may be assigned

  • This position supports a 24/7 manufacturing schedule. The incumbent must be willing to work weekends and/or nights
  • Run routine and non-routine tests on a variety of samples. Test special request samples from plants, tech center, or process chemists
  • Perform equipment calibration, titrant standardization, and standard characterization/qualification as required
  • Identify and correct problems with instruments in QC Lab. Identify and communicate problems and solutions related to process, procedure, and materials to the customer. Researches and takes corrective action on anomalous test results
  • Maintain cleanliness and organization of lab by following safety, regulatory, and chemical hygiene policies including GMPs
  • Perform daily record keeping on SAP and LIMS, enter status changes for materials, initiate incident reports, and issue approval-for-use tags
  • Responsible for properly managing the generation and accumulation of hazardous and non-hazardous waste
  • Attend and participate in R&D and Cross Functional Team meetings. Develop team skills

MATHEMATICAL SKILLS

Ability to execute routine analytical chemistry calculations. Such as determinations of concentration; percent (weight/weight; weight/volume; volume/volume); parts per million (ppm); and calculation of relative standard deviation (RSD).

ANALYTICAL CHEMISTRY SKILLS

Ability to interpret information obtained from analytical testing techniques such as FTIR, HPLC, UPLC, GC, UV, and Titrations. And conduct out-of-specification investigations when required.
